/* TUI data manipulation routines.
Copyright (C) 1998-2020 Free Software Foundation, Inc.
Contributed by Hewlett-Packard Company.
This file is part of GDB.

#include "defs.h"
#include "symtab.h"
#include "tui/tui.h"
#include "tui/tui-data.h"
#include "tui/tui-wingeneral.h"
#include "tui/tui-winsource.h"
#include "gdb_curses.h"
struct tui_win_info *tui_win_list[MAX_MAJOR_WINDOWS];
static int term_height, term_width;
static struct tui_win_info *win_with_focus = NULL;
static bool win_resized = false;
/* Answer a whether the terminal window has been resized or not. */
bool
tui_win_resized ()
{
return win_resized;
}
/* Set a whether the terminal window has been resized or not. */
void
tui_set_win_resized_to (bool resized)
{
win_resized = resized;
}
/* Answer the window with the logical focus. */
struct tui_win_info *
tui_win_with_focus (void)
{
return win_with_focus;
}
/* Set the window that has the logical focus. */
void
tui_set_win_with_focus (struct tui_win_info *win_info)
{
win_with_focus = win_info;
}
/* Accessor for the term_height. */
int
tui_term_height (void)
{
return term_height;
}
/* Mutator for the term height. */
void
tui_set_term_height_to (int h)
{
term_height = h;
}
/* Accessor for the term_width. */
int
tui_term_width (void)
{
return term_width;
}
/* Mutator for the term_width. */
void
tui_set_term_width_to (int w)
{
term_width = w;
}
/* Answer the next window in the list, cycling back to the top if
necessary. */
struct tui_win_info *
tui_next_win (struct tui_win_info *cur_win)
{
int type = cur_win->type;
struct tui_win_info *next_win = NULL;
if (cur_win->type == CMD_WIN)
type = SRC_WIN;
else
type = cur_win->type + 1;
while (type != cur_win->type && (next_win == NULL))
{
if (tui_win_list[type]
&& tui_win_list[type]->is_visible ())
next_win = tui_win_list[type];
else
{
if (type == CMD_WIN)
type = SRC_WIN;
else
type++;
}
}
return next_win;
}
/* Answer the prev window in the list, cycling back to the bottom if
necessary. */
struct tui_win_info *
tui_prev_win (struct tui_win_info *cur_win)
{
int type = cur_win->type;
struct tui_win_info *prev = NULL;
if (cur_win->type == SRC_WIN)
type = CMD_WIN;
else
type = cur_win->type - 1;
while (type != cur_win->type && (prev == NULL))
{
if (tui_win_list[type]
&& tui_win_list[type]->is_visible ())
prev = tui_win_list[type];
else
{
if (type == SRC_WIN)
type = CMD_WIN;
else
type--;
}
}
return prev;
}
/* See tui-data.h. */
void
tui_delete_invisible_windows ()
{
for (int win_type = SRC_WIN; (win_type < MAX_MAJOR_WINDOWS); win_type++)
{
if (tui_win_list[win_type] != NULL
&& !tui_win_list[win_type]->is_visible ())
{
/* This should always be made visible before a call to this
function. */
gdb_assert (win_type != CMD_WIN);
if (win_with_focus == tui_win_list[win_type])
win_with_focus = nullptr;
delete tui_win_list[win_type];
tui_win_list[win_type] = NULL;
}
}
}
tui_win_info::tui_win_info (enum tui_win_type type)
: tui_gen_win_info (type)
{
}
void
tui_win_info::rerender ()
{
check_and_display_highlight_if_needed ();
}
